Utility sponsored foreign economic development offices and consultants

Article Abstract:

Large utilities are starting to sponsor foreign investment promotion offices and consultants. A survey of 115 electric utilities revealed that 14 of them already have an economic development office or consultant overseas, with eight having such offices and consultants in Europe, four in the Pacific Rim and three in Canada. They are mostly funded by their respective electric utility, but some are co-sponsored by other utilities or government agencies. The main functions of these foreign economic development offices and consultants were found to be export promotion, investment promotion and existing industry visitation.

Enhancing international business development through an international trade and investment summit

Article Abstract:

Illinois Power Co. and Corporate Location International teamed up in the Spring of 1993 to conduct a unique international trade and investment summit. The 'Heartland Summit' was intended to bring together Illinois Power customers and foreign companies with the hope that they would create trade relationships or joint venture partnerships. The event was also designed to stimulate foreign investment in areas served by the electric utility. The success of the Summit is evaluated.
